关于index索引和for循环的问题

来源:1-9 实战:完善新闻管理系统

今天也学习python

2020-02-24 15:11:04

本次课中有用到one=result【index】,那这个和one=result【index】【0】有什么区别呢,还有如果之前用的是for index in range(len(result)),这样子是不是才可以用index,否则用不了呢,还是说for跟什么字母(比如说for  x in range)都可以用index能否详细讲讲呢?

写回答

1回答

好帮手乔木

2020-02-24

同学你好:

index只是一个自定义的循环变量。这个变量同学可以定义为其他的内容。

for index in range(len(result))

根据我们得到的result的长度,然后遍历range(len(result))即可得到result的每个索引。

index就是接收索引的变量。

one=result[index]就是第index个的result的值。

one=result[index][0]

如过result的值是嵌套列表的类型。

例如[[1,2,3], [1,2,3]]

那么值就是索引为index的元素列表的索引为0的元素。

如果我解决了同学的问题,请采纳!学习愉快^_^。

0

0 学习 · 2669 问题

查看课程